I followed that link and it worked like a charm, so I thought I would share. It took me about 1.5 hours to complete and I used dental floss, a hairdryer, soft rags, wax, more clean soft rags, and KFC...yeah I was eating my dinner when I did this.
I used WD40 and it did not help at all...instead it made the 2 sided tape more slippery and harder to remove. It probably would be easier to do this in the sun since this keeps the adhesive warm at all times, but it was night time when I did it.

start
<a href="http://imageshack.us"><img src="http://img85.imageshack.us/img85/7986/img2807ug4.jpg" border="0" alt="Image Hosted by ImageShack.us"/></a>

After heating up the letters take them out one by one. This is easy
<a href="http://imageshack.us"><img src="http://img88.imageshack.us/img88/4448/img2810qc4.jpg" border="0" alt="Image Hosted by ImageShack.us"/></a>
the Fuji takes more muscle and time.
<a href="http://imageshack.us"><img src="http://img88.imageshack.us/img88/2382/img2818sw7.jpg" border="0" alt="Image Hosted by ImageShack.us"/></a>

heat up the 2 sided tape again and remove in big chunks.
<a href="http://imageshack.us"><img src="http://img178.imageshack.us/img178/8753/img2819tv3.jpg" border="0" alt="Image Hosted by ImageShack.us"/></a>

you end up with something that looks like this.
<a href="http://imageshack.us"><img src="http://img160.imageshack.us/img160/8952/img2822kn3.jpg" border="0" alt="Image Hosted by ImageShack.us"/></a>

use some wax to get rid of the shading left behind by the letters and buff out. I had to repeat this process about 5 times to get a smooth look.
<a href="http://imageshack.us"><img src="http://img169.imageshack.us/img169/5872/img2831ni1.jpg" border="0" alt="Image Hosted by ImageShack.us"/></a>
When I was done I waxed the entire trunk and spoiler to even things out.
